Abstract
In this paper, a survey on the most typical mesh errors is given. Each error is described in detail, it is illustrated
on an example and surface based techniques for its detection and correction are presented. Covered errors
include cracks, holes, T-joints, overlaps, zero volume parts, duplicated geometry, self intersections, inconsistent
normal orientation, invisible polygons, degenerate faces and concavities.
We consider the separation of the detection and the correction phases advantageous as it gives the user a better
control over the mesh correction process, allowing better corrected meshes without introducing new errors,
simplifications, or deformations.
